Anna Prabucka
3×3 · top 58.1% of 284,439 all-time · competing since February 2010 · 2010PRAB01
Anna Prabucka has been competing for 17 years. Her best event is the 3×3: a personal-best single of 27.62, set at Art Rubik 2014, puts her in the top 58.1% of the 284,439 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 4,110th in Poland. Across 25 competitions since February 2010, she has put 168 official solves on the record across four events. Solve to solve, her 3×3 times vary about 15% around a typical one; 87% of the 35,811 competitors with ten or more counted rounds hold a tighter spread. Her 3×3 best has come down from 35.16 in February 2010 to 27.62, a 21% improvement. Anna has entered 25 competitions, more competitions than 98% of everyone who has ever competed.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
